How To Fix FRE506 - No MARC record found for site &1 article &2


FRE506 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FRE - F&R CON R/3 - Messages

  • Message number: 506

  • Message text: No MARC record found for site &1 article &2

    The SAP error message FRE506 "No MARC record found for site &1 article &2" typically occurs in the context of inventory management or materials management when the system is unable to find a MARC (Material Master Data for Plant) record for a specific material at a specified plant (site). This can happen for various reasons, and here are some common causes, solutions, and related information:
    Causes:
    
    Material Not Created: The material may not have been created in the system for the specified plant.
    Plant Not Assigned: The material exists, but it has not been assigned to the specified plant.
    Data Deletion: The MARC record may have been deleted or not yet created due to incomplete data entry.
    Incorrect Plant or Material Number: The plant or material number provided in the transaction may be incorrect or misspelled.
